Responsibilities

Your Impact at SAM  

    Assist with fieldwork using 3D laser scanners, LiDAR, drones, and related equipment 
    Help set up equipment, targets, and control points at job sites 
    Capture accurate scan data according to project requirements 
    Transfer, organize, and manage large data files 
    Registration of point cloud data  
    2D and 3D Drafting from LiDAR point clouds 
    Assist with basic drafting/modeling tasks in CAD or BIM software (AutoCAD, Revit, etc.),  
    Perform quality checks on data for accuracy and completeness 
    Maintain equipment and ensure proper handling and storage
